On Thu, Jan 23, 2020 at 08:31:55PM +0200, Ville Syrjälä wrote:
> On Thu, Jan 23, 2020 at 06:25:29PM +0000, Souza, Jose wrote:
> > On Wed, 2020-01-22 at 16:24 -0800, Manasi Navare wrote:
> > > In the port sync mode, for the master crtc, the master_transcoder is
> > > INVALID.
> > > In that case since its value is -1, do not set the bit in the
> > > bitmask.
> > > 
> > > Cc: Ville Syrjälä <ville.syrjala@linux.intel.com>
> > > Fixes: d0eed1545fe7 ("drm/i915: Fix post-fastset modeset check for
> > > port sync")
> > > Signed-off-by: Manasi Navare <manasi.d.navare@intel.com>
> > > ---
> > >  dr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display.c | 6 ++++--
> > >  1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
> > > 
> > > di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display.c
> > > b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display.c
> > > index 878d331b9e8c..79f9054078ea 100644
> > > --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display.c
> > > +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_display.c
> > > @@ -14649,8 +14649,10 @@ static int intel_atomic_check(struct
> > > drm_device *dev,
> > >  		}
> > >  
> > >  		if (is_trans_port_sync_mode(new_crtc_state)) {
> > > -			u8 trans = new_crtc_state-
> > > >sync_mode_slaves_mask |
> > > -				   BIT(new_crtc_state-
> > > >master_transcoder);
> > > +			u8 trans = new_crtc_state-
> > > >sync_mode_slaves_mask;
> > > +
> > > +			if (new_crtc_state->master_transcoder !=
> > > INVALID_TRANSCODER)
> > > +				trans |= BIT(new_crtc_state-
> > > >master_transcoder);
> > 
> > Why not set master_transcoder in port sync master too? Would avoid have
> > this check here and in future other places.
> 
> Not how the hardware works. So would complicate hw readout and
> programming code needlessly.

Yes and thats how we identify that it is the master since its master trans is INVALID

Manasi

> 
> > 
> > >  
> > >  			if (intel_cpu_transcoders_need_modeset(state,
> > > trans)) {
> > >  				new_crtc_state->uapi.mode_changed =
> > > true;
